It gets thrashed in a hurry on any boat that is regularly used and not owned by somebody super ocd. It also stains extremely easy. I have had to spend HOURS on boats just protecting the seadeck before I can start engine work in some cases.

I strongly recommend against it. I like to push snap in SeaGrass to my customers who are considering an update, I dont think it would be applicable in this scenario though. If I were in the OPs shoes I'd go the route of nonskid gel coating just on the one side pad maybe even just half of it and leaving the rest uphostered

It stains, easy...i dont care if you rinse your feet etc...first time out and that was all it took...We've put 20ish hours on the new boat since September... So it gets used.

Ive known some people unhappy with it...its quite a bit softer than gator step. Chris was showing me the difference... Once i clean up the boat post service ill take pics. If you look at it wrong it stains...It will work for now but it will get replaced at some point.. My other gripe is that it holds indentions pretty bad..
